So, How Long Does the Entire New Construction Process Take? In general, the new construction process for a single-family home can take anywhere from 6 to 12 months from start to finish. However, this timeline can vary depending on factors like weather, complexity of the design, and availability of materials.

What does Extension of time mean? A mechanism by which a contractor requests a longer period than had been contractually agreed in order to complete the building works. A contractor will usually make a request for an extension of time and give reasons for it.

Important Information to Include in a Construction Notice of Delay Project Details. Start by clearly identifying the project. Reason for the Delay. Impact on the Schedule. Mitigation Efforts. Revised Completion Date. Request for Time Extension (if applicable) ... References to Contract Clauses. Contact Information.
